#510821 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#510821 is composed of 31.8% red, 3.1%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90.1% magenta, 59.3% yellow and 68.2% black. It has a hue angle of 339.5 degrees, a saturation of 82% and a lightness of 17.5%. #510821 color hex could be obtained by blending #a21042 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

#510821 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#510821 has RGB values of R:81, G:8, B:33 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.9, Y:0.59,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 5310497.

Shades and Tints of #510821
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0104 is the darkest color, while #fef7f9 is the lightest one.
